HDPE 双壁波纹管,市政污水管网铺设优选

2026-05-06



市政污水管网作为城市基础设施的重要组成部分,其建设质量与运行效率直接关系到城市生态环境与居民生活质量。在众多管道材料中,HDPE双壁波纹管凭借其独特的材料特性与结构设计,逐渐成为市政污水管网铺设的优选之选。

HDPE双壁波纹管以高密度聚乙烯(HDPE)为核心原料,通过特殊工艺成型为内壁光滑、外壁带环形波纹的双壁结构。内壁光滑设计可有效降低水流阻力,提升排水效率,减少污水淤积;外壁波纹结构则大幅增强了管道的环刚度,使其在地下复杂环境中具备良好的抗压、抗冲击能力,能有效抵御土壤沉降与外部荷载影响,降低管道破损风险。

材料特性方面,HDPE材质化学稳定性优异,耐酸碱腐蚀、抗老化性能突出,可适应污水中多种化学成分,使用寿命可达50年以上,远优于传统管材。同时,其密度仅为钢铁的1/8、铸铁的1/5,重量轻便于运输与安装,尤其适合城市道路下方等空间受限的施工场景。

施工环节中,HDPE双壁波纹管的连接方式简单可靠,热熔或电熔接口密封性强,能有效防止渗漏,保障管网长期稳定运行。对于市政工程而言,轻便的特性可减少吊装设备使用,缩短工期,降低施工成本;在老旧管网改造中,其灵活的弯曲性能还能适应复杂地形,快速完成管道替换,减少对周边交通与居民生活的影响。

此外,HDPE双壁波纹管的环保属性也符合现代市政工程发展需求,材料可回收利用,生产过程污染小,且无需防腐处理,从全生命周期角度降低了环境负担。无论是新建城市污水管网系统,还是对既有管网的升级改造,HDPE双壁波纹管都能凭借材料性能、结构设计、施工效率与环保性的综合优势,成为市政污水管网铺设的理想选择,为城市排水系统的高效运行提供可靠保障。
